Understanding God’s Standards

As we journey through life, we often find ourselves trying to understand the standards set by God. God has given us His Word as a guiding light that helps in setting standards for our lives. By aligning our actions and beliefs with His teachings, we are able to navigate through life’s challenges. We must remember that these standards are not mere rules, but rather ways for us to live a fulfilling life that reflects Christ. They help us to be exemplary in our communities and shine His light to the world around us.

Psalm 119:1

“Blessed are those whose ways are blameless, who walk according to the law of the Lord.” – Psalm 119:1

1 Peter 1:15-16

“But just as he who called you is holy, so be holy in all you do; for it is written: ‘Be holy, because I am holy.’” – 1 Peter 1:15-16

Proverbs 11:3

“The integrity of the upright guides them, but the crookedness of the treacherous destroys them.” – Proverbs 11:3

Matthew 5:48

“Be perfect, therefore, as your heavenly Father is perfect.” – Matthew 5:48

Isaiah 40:8

“The grass withers, the flowers fall, but the word of our God endures forever.” – Isaiah 40:8

Setting Personal Standards

Setting personal standards is crucial for our growth as individuals. It allows us to establish boundaries that reflect our beliefs and values. As we grow in our faith, it becomes essential to create personal standards that align with God’s teachings. These standards help us stay accountable and guide our actions. We have the power to define what is acceptable for our lives based on our understanding of God’s Word. Let us strive to set standards that honor God and convey His love.

Proverbs 4:23

“Above all else, guard your heart, for everything you do flows from it.” – Proverbs 4:23

Colossians 3:2

“Set your minds on things that are above, not on things that are on earth.” – Colossians 3:2

Philippians 4:8

“Finally, brothers and sisters, whatever is true, whatever is noble, whatever is right, whatever is pure, whatever is lovely, whatever is admirable—if anything is excellent or praiseworthy—think about such things.” – Philippians 4:8

James 1:22

“Do not merely listen to the word, and so deceive yourselves. Do what it says.” – James 1:22

Galatians 6:5

“For each will have to bear his own load.” – Galatians 6:5

Standing Firm in Our Standards

In a world filled with noise and distractions, standing firm in our standards can be a challenge. It takes courage and dependence on God to uphold the values we believe in. As we seek to live according to God’s will, we face adversities that test our commitment to our standards. It’s essential to remember that our standards, grounded in God’s Word, act as the foundation of our faith. Together, we can encourage one another to remain steadfast in our values, no matter the circumstances we might face.

Ephesians 6:11

“Put on the full armor of God, so that you can take your stand against the devil’s schemes.” – Ephesians 6:11

2 Thessalonians 2:15

“So then, brothers and sisters, stand firm and hold fast to the teachings we passed on to you, whether by word of mouth or by letter.” – 2 Thessalonians 2:15

1 Corinthians 15:58

“Therefore, my dear brothers and sisters, stand firm. Let nothing move you. Always give yourselves fully to the work of the Lord, because you know that your labor in the Lord is not in vain.” – 1 Corinthians 15:58

Philippians 1:27

“Whatever happens, conduct yourselves in a manner worthy of the gospel of Christ. Then, whether I come and see you or only hear about you in my absence, I will know that you stand firm in the one Spirit, striving together as one for the faith of the gospel.” – Philippians 1:27

1 Peter 5:9

“Resist him, standing firm in the faith, because you know that the family of believers throughout the world is undergoing the same kind of sufferings.” – 1 Peter 5:9

Influencing Others Through Our Standards

Our standards do not just affect us; they create an influence that can transform those around us. By living out God’s principles in our everyday lives, we become witnesses to His grace and truth. Our families, friends, and even strangers see the light that reflects our faith. When we set high standards rooted in love, mercy, and integrity, we inspire others to elevate their own standards. Together, we can change our communities and the world through our examples of righteousness.

Matthew 5:14

“You are the light of the world. A town built on a hill cannot be hidden.” – Matthew 5:14

1 Timothy 4:12

“Don’t let anyone look down on you because you are young, but set an example for the believers in speech, in conduct, in love, in faith and in purity.” – 1 Timothy 4:12

Romans 15:1

“We who are strong ought to bear with the failings of the weak and not to please ourselves.” – Romans 15:1

Matthew 28:19-20

“Therefore go and make disciples of all nations, baptizing them in the name of the Father and of the Son and of the Holy Spirit, and teaching them to obey everything I have commanded you.” – Matthew 28:19-20

Hebrews 10:24-25

“And let us consider how we may spur one another on toward love and good deeds, not giving up meeting together, as some are in the habit of doing, but encouraging one another.” – Hebrews 10:24-25

God’s Support in Upholding Our Standards

When we set standards, it’s essential to remember that we do not do it alone. God is always present to support us in our endeavors. With His Spirit guiding us, we can overcome temptations and stand firm in our beliefs. We must totally rely on His strength to live up to our standards. In difficult moments, prayer and seeking His wisdom will empower us to adhere to the pathway He has set for us. Let us never forget how vital it is to lean on Him in our commitment to uphold our standards.

Psalms 121:2

“My help comes from the Lord, the Maker of heaven and earth.” – Psalms 121:2

James 1:5

“If any of you lacks wisdom, you should ask God, who gives generously to all without finding fault, and it will be given to you.” – James 1:5

Philippians 4:13

“I can do all this through him who gives me strength.” – Philippians 4:13

Isaiah 41:10

“So do not fear, for I am with you; do not be dismayed, for I am your God. I will strengthen you and help you; I will uphold you with my righteous right hand.” – Isaiah 41:10

Romans 8:31

“What, then, shall we say in response to these things? If God is for us, who can be against us?” – Romans 8:31

Embracing God’s Standards Together

Finally, embracing God’s standards is a communal effort. We are not called to walk this path alone. By coming together as a community of believers, we can support one another in upholding our standards. We can share our experiences, struggles, and victories, creating an environment that encourages growth. Together, we can hold each other accountable and encourage one another to stand tall in our faith and standards. United in Christ, we can accomplish great things and bring glory to God!

Romans 12:5

“So in Christ we, though many, form one body, and each member belongs to all the others.” – Romans 12:5

1 Corinthians 12:12

“Just as a body, though one, has many parts, but all its many parts form one body, so it is with Christ.” – 1 Corinthians 12:12

John 15:12

“My command is this: Love each other as I have loved you.” – John 15:12

Hebrews 3:13

“But encourage one another daily, as long as it is called “Today,” so that none of you may be hardened by sin’s deceitfulness.” – Hebrews 3:13

Matthew 18:20

“For where two or three gather in my name, there am I with them.” – Matthew 18:20
